Output 98b76b106566a229274d125741edab8b5f056ef57484ab588dbaafdedc123c73:0

value
5000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8181408322ab1e231d8cd9eb6c7dd2e6c1fa1f7e OP_EQUAL
address
3DVmvsnHAkhGaSdTcgxTAxBifXLn6FQGLe
transaction
98b76b106566a229274d125741edab8b5f056ef57484ab588dbaafdedc123c73
confirmations
140600
spent
true